Syllabus
| Module 1 : |
Organizational Change: Forces of Organizational Change, Need for Change and Innovation, Resistance to Change, Organizational Change Process, Organizational Diagnosis. Change Agents: Role of Change Agents, Competency Requirements, Training of Change Agents, Effective Change Leader, Executing Organizational Change.

Course Objective
| 1 . |
The objective is to study the influence of change management and how it affects organizations and the individuals within those organizations. It also provide an in-depth knowledge of the strategies that can be developed to introduce planned change, such as team-building efforts, to improve organizational functioning. |
Course Outcome
| 1 . |
This course is designed to provide in depth understanding of behavioural interventions and enable the students to apply these interventions for building individual, team, systems and process related competencies. |
